This show is really a look into marriages, relationships and choices. Yes of course there's sex but it's about how your partner should make you feel & who is right for you; which can be different depending on what time or place you are in your life. I read a lot of reviews saying acting and writing is weak but I disagree (and I hated 50 shades of Grey-made no sense and is nothing like this). The story was the best part of the show! I loved seeing Billie's inner conflict and choosing who she was or wanted to be but only thing I hated was the ending. I don't condone cheating- and realistically you can't have it all. If Billie wanted to be with Brad then make the choice, get a divorce, start a new life (which is obviously the hard decision and reason she didn't want to do it) but don't cheat on your husband! Cheating doesn't solve anything and you would hurt everyone involved. It was a very "have your cake and eat it too" ending- which made no sense since Billie wasn't presented as a selfish character but rather a confused one.
